Pranab continues to be in deep coma: Hospital

- Press Trust of India

NEW DELHI: Former President Pranab Mukherjee continues to be in a deep coma and on ventilator support, the hospital where he is admitted said on Thursday.

According to the doctors treating 84-year-old Mukherjee, he is haemodynam­ically stable.

Doctors say a patient is haemodynam­ically stable when the blood circulatio­n parameters blood pressure, heart and pulse rate, are stable and normal.

Mukherjee was admitted to the Army’s Research and Referral Hospital on August 10 and was operated for removal of a clot in the brain.

He was also tested positive for Covid-19. He later developed a lung infection.

“Shri Pranab Mukherjee continues to be in a deep coma and on ventilator support. He is being treated for lung infection and renal dysfunctio­n. He is haemodynam­ically stable,” a statement said.

Mukherjee was the 13th President of India from 2012 to 2017.
